Guillermo Félix is a scholar working on Analytical Chemistry, Mechanics of Materials and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Guillermo Félix has authored 39 papers receiving a total of 478 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 36 papers in Analytical Chemistry, 20 papers in Mechanics of Materials and 19 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Guillermo Félix’s work include Petroleum Processing and Analysis (36 papers),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is (20 papers) and Enhanced Oil Recovery Techniques (18 papers). Guillermo Félix is often cited by papers focused on Petroleum Processing and Analysis (36 papers),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is (20 papers) and Enhanced Oil Recovery Techniques (18 papers). Guillermo Félix collaborates with scholars based in Mexico, Russia and South Korea. Guillermo Félix's co-authors include Jorge Ancheyta, Alexis Tirado, Mikhail A. Varfolomeev, Fernando Trejo, Chengdong Yuan, Ameen A. Al‐Muntaser, Muneer A. Suwaid, Vicente Sámano, Nam Sun Nho and Ngoc Thuy Nguyen and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Hydrogen Energy, Fuel and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research.
